搜狗已为您找到约27,040条相关结果
mybatis中的动态SQL语句_百度文库
MyBatis提供了<where>元素支持这种类型的动态SQL语句. 例如,在查询课程界面,假设所有的查询条件是可选的. 注意,<where>元素只有在其内部标签有返回内容时才会在动...
Mybatis动态SQL_百度文库
Mybatis中用于实现动态SQL元素主要有if、choose、trim、where、set、foreach 1: if标 签 ... 或许你对动态SQL有一定的似曾相识感觉,在 MyBatis 之前的版本 中,需要花时间了解...
MyBatis常用动态sql大总结_java_脚本之家
SQL的动态拼接有哪些 if标签 where标签 choose when otherwise标签 set标签 trim标签 bind标签 sql和include标签 foreach标签
if标签: test中写判断条件 参数直接paramN或者别名 特点: 只要成立就拼接在Sql语句中,都成立就全部都拼接 注意: where子句中加上1=1来规避and的风险 <select id="uid" resultType="UserEntity">select * from UserEntity where 1=1<if tes
where标签: 特点: 会自动地给Sql语句添加where关键字,并将第一个and去除. <select id="uid" resultType="UserEntity"> select * from UserEntity <where> <if test="param1!=null and param1!=''"> and outno
Mybatis中的动态 SQL - 晓乎 - 博客园
Mybatis 动态 sql 是做什么的?都有哪些动态 sql?能简述一下动态 sql ...
盘点MyBatis中的所有动态SQL_知乎
MyBatis的动态SQL是基于OGNL表达式的,它可以帮助我们方便的在SQL语句中实现某些逻辑. 一、if标签 此时如果CNAINDCLABASINFID为null,此语句很可能报错或查询结果为空.此时我们使用if动态sql语句先进行判断,如果值为null或等于...
Mybatis超级强大的动态SQL语句大全_编程网
If 语句 需求:根据作者名字和博客名字来查询博客!如果作者名字为空,那么只根据博客名字查询,反之,则根据作者名来查询 <!--需求1:根据作者名字和博客名字来查询博客!如果作者名字为空,那么只根据博客名字查询,反之,则根据作者名来查询select * from blog where title = #{title} and author
Where语句 修改上面的SQL语句: <select id="queryBlogIf" parameterType="map" resultType="blog"> select * from blog <where> <if test="title != null"> title = #{title} </if> <if test="